FAQs

How long does it take for the sealant to cure?

Curing time is typically 24-48 hours, but it can vary depending on the temperature and humidity. Always refer to the product label for specific instructions.

Can I paint over the sealant?

No, it is generally not recommended to paint over silicone sealant. Paint may not adhere properly.

What should I do if I get sealant on my skin?

Wash the area thoroughly with soap and water. If irritation persists, consult a doctor.

How do I remove old sealant?

Use a sealant remover or a sharp blade to carefully cut away the old sealant. Clean the area thoroughly before applying new sealant.

Is the sealant mould resistant?

The sealant is designed to resist mould and mildew growth, which helps to maintain a clean finish.

Can I use this sealant outdoors?

While primarily designed for indoor use, it can be used outdoors in protected areas. Avoid direct exposure to sunlight and extreme weather conditions.

What is the shelf life of this sealant?

Unopened tubes typically have a shelf life of 12-18 months. Store in a cool, dry place.

Troubleshooting

Sealant not adhering properly

Ensure the surface is completely clean, dry, and free of any contaminants. Use a primer if necessary for non-porous surfaces.

Sealant has bubbles or an uneven finish

Apply the sealant at a consistent speed and use a sealant finishing tool or a wet finger to smooth it immediately after application.

Sealant is taking too long to cure

Ensure proper ventilation and that the room temperature is within the recommended range on the product label. Excessive humidity can also slow the curing process.

Setup, Compatibility & Care

Setup:

  1. Surface Preparation: Ensure the surface is clean, dry, and free from any loose debris, grease, or old sealant. Use a suitable cleaner to remove any contaminants.
  2. Application: Cut the nozzle at a 45-degree angle. Apply a continuous bead of sealant into the gap or joint.
  3. Smoothing: Immediately smooth the sealant with a sealant finishing tool or a wet finger to achieve a professional finish.
  4. Curing: Allow the sealant to fully cure according to the manufacturer's instructions, typically 24-48 hours, before exposing it to water or heavy use.

Compatibility:

This silicone sealant is compatible with a wide range of materials, including:

  • Ceramic
  • Glass
  • Acrylic
  • Most types of tiles
  • Painted surfaces (test in an inconspicuous area first)

Care:

  • Clean with a mild detergent and water. Avoid abrasive cleaners.
  • Inspect the sealant periodically for any signs of damage or wear.
  • Re-seal if necessary.
